21.4.3. 使用 guestfish 修改文件
要修改文件,请创建目录或对客户机虚拟机进行其他更改,首先在本节的开头指出警告: 您的 guest 虚拟机必须关机。使用 guestfish 编辑或更改正在运行的磁盘 将导致 磁盘损坏。这部分提供了编辑
/boot/grub/grub.conf
文件的示例。当确定客户端虚拟机已关闭时,可以省略 --ro 标志,以便使用命令获得写访问,例如:
$ guestfish -d RHEL3 -i
Welcome to guestfish, the guest filesystem shell for
editing virtual machine filesystems and disk images.
Type: 'help' for help on commands
'man' to read the manual
'quit' to quit the shell
Operating system: Red Hat Enterprise Linux AS release 3 (Taroon Update 9)
/dev/vda2 mounted on /
/dev/vda1 mounted on /boot
><fs> edit /boot/grub/grub.conf
用于编辑文件的命令包括 编辑、vi 和 emacs。还有许多命令用于创建文件和目录,如 写入、mkdir、上传和 tar 中。